You could try GIMP. It's free and with proper plugins, it can be comparable to Photoshop. :)

http://www.gimp.org/downloads/

Be sure to look up some tutorials. I found GIMP to be a little confusing without a helping hand. :p

Yep. It's relatively similar to Photoshop however since it's free, it is a little limited.
Generally speaking, it's your talent and skill that makes something - not the program and it's addons. Gimp works fine for basic things.

You could also try out a PS trial for 30 days (free).
